Product Description:
Used as a precursor in the synthesis of copper-based nanomaterials and catalysts. Employed in electroplating and metal finishing processes due to its ability to release copper ions under controlled conditions. Finds application in the preparation of specialty pigments and dyes. Also utilized in research for developing metal-organic frameworks (MOFs) and coordination polymers. Its thermal decomposition properties make it suitable for use in certain pyrotechnic compositions and flame colorants.
